西门子红绿灯plc编程
本文主要介绍了西门子红绿灯PLC编程的相关知识。介绍了西门子PLC编程的概念和作用。然后,从多个方面详细阐述了西门子红绿灯PLC编程的内容,包括硬件配置、编程语言、程序设计和调试等。了西门子红绿灯PLC编程的重要性和应用前景。
硬件配置
西门子红绿灯PLC编程的第一个方面是硬件配置。在进行PLC编程之前,需要了解和配置相应的硬件设备。这包括PLC主机、输入输出模块、通信模块等。通过正确的硬件配置,可以确保PLC系统的正常运行和准确的信号输入输出。
在硬件配置中,还需要注意PLC的接线和电源供应。正确的接线可以避免信号干扰和电路短路等问题,而稳定的电源供应可以保证PLC系统的稳定性和可靠性。
还需要了解和配置PLC编程软件,如西门子的STEP 7软件。通过合适的软件配置,可以进行PLC编程和调试工作。
编程语言
西门子红绿灯PLC编程的第二个方面是编程语言。西门子PLC编程支持多种编程语言,包括梯形图、功能块图、指令列表等。不同的编程语言适用于不同的应用场景,开发人员可以根据实际需求选择合适的编程语言。
在编程语言中,需要掌握基本的语法和指令,如变量定义、逻辑运算、循环控制等。通过合理的编程语言使用,可以实现红绿灯的控制逻辑和功能。
还需要注意编程的规范和良好的编程风格,以提高代码的可读性和维护性。
程序设计
西门子红绿灯PLC编程的第三个方面是程序设计。在进行PLC编程时,需要进行程序设计,包括主程序和子程序的设计。
主程序是整个PLC系统的核心,负责控制红绿灯的运行和状态转换。子程序是主程序的辅助功能模块,用于实现特定的功能和逻辑。
在程序设计中,需要考虑红绿灯的控制逻辑、状态转换和异常处理等。合理的程序设计可以提高PLC系统的可靠性和稳定性。
调试与优化
西门子红绿灯PLC编程的第四个方面是调试与优化。在完成PLC编程后,需要进行调试和优化工作,以确保红绿灯的正常运行和稳定性。
调试工作包括检查硬件连接、验证输入输出信号、调整程序逻辑等。通过逐步调试,可以发现和解决潜在的问题和错误。
优化工作包括优化程序性能、减少资源占用、提高运行效率等。通过合理的优化措施,可以提高红绿灯PLC系统的性能和响应速度。
西门子红绿灯PLC编程涉及硬件配置、编程语言、程序设计和调试优化等多个方面。通过合理的配置和编程,可以实现红绿灯的控制和管理。西门子红绿灯PLC编程具有重要的应用前景,可以广泛应用于交通管理、工业自动化等领域。
西门子红绿灯PLC编程是一项重要的技术,通过合理的硬件配置、编程语言的选择、程序设计和调试优化,可以实现红绿灯的控制和管理。西门子红绿灯PLC编程具有广泛的应用前景,可以在交通管理、工业自动化等领域发挥重要作用。
上一篇:西门子手机plc编程软件
下一篇:触摸屏plc编程入门怎么学